The IC-hope 1200 fully automatic ion chromatograph is a high-performance ion analysis instrument launched by Shanghai Youke Instrument Co., Ltd. It can perform suppressed or non-suppressed conductivity detection and amperometric detection. It consists of the main housing, a full PEEK dual-plunger tandem pump, a sample injection valve, a protective column/separation column, a column oven with preheating function, an electrolytic self-regenerating suppressor, a conductivity detector with a temperature control unit, an amperometric detector, and a multi-channel data processing and instrument control software system.

IC-hope 1200 Ion Chromatograph Product Features:
1. Integrated appearance with professional component modular design, all-plastic conduit, free of leachate contamination and with an excellent conduit protection system.
2. The main unit features a 7.0-inch touchscreen with an embedded simple and reliable control software, displaying full-screen real-time parameters such as conductivity, current, flow rate, range, pressure, and rinsing generator reverse control status, as well as inhibitor status.
3. One-touch rinsing function for easy operation of the equipment by customers.
4. Utilizes a computer interface and touch screen synchronized control mode, featuring comprehensive system monitoring capabilities, real-time monitoring of instrument operation status, and revision of working parameters. Additionally, it has data information protection and memory function for convenience of use.
5. Integrated appearance design, user-friendly GUI graphic navigation system, easy to operate and understand, conforms to user operational habits, and facilitates user mastery of usage.
6. Auto-temperature control feature ensures constant temperature for the separation column during detection and analysis, and automatically heats up to the optimal temperature of the column in low-temperature conditions to extend its service life.
7. Strong anti-interference capability and extensive expandability. Compatible with UV/VIS detectors or pH, COND modules, suitable for analyzing unconventional samples, multi-functional in one unit.
8. To enhance the sensitivity and stability of the instrument, and meet the diverse detection requirements of users, the entire unit utilizes industrial-grade electrical components and advanced shielding technology.
9. High resistance to strong acids and alkalis for connectors and flow paths, with good versatility, compatible with organic solvents, enhancing the system's high-pressure resistance, and eliminating the risk of leakage in the flow path.
10. The main unit can automatically identify the signal of valve switch positions and initiate software analysis, thereby avoiding errors caused by manual operation.
11. The main unit features automatic maintenance and service, regularly initiating a flush of the system components to prevent pipeline crystallization.
12. With superior selectivity and separation, the chromatographic column can detect nine common anions in water (including disinfection by-products) and also facilitate the rapid separation of seven common anions.
Section II: IC-hope 1200 Ion Chromatograph Product Specifications:
1. Infusion Unit: High-pressure, low-pulse, double-plunger tandem pump, featuring a pump head and pipeline made of inert PEEK material.
Flow Rate Range: 0.001-10.000 mL/min.
3. Maximum Pressure: ≥35 Mpa.
4. Flow stability: ≤0.1% (1.0 mL/min).
5. Flow Accuracy: ±0.1% (1.0 mL/min).
Section 3: National Standard Testing Items and Recommended Standards
Anionic Analysis Detection
(1) Analyze and test for cosmetics in accordance with GB/T 24800.13-2009Nitric AcidSalt content
(2) Analyze and test bromate and food additives in wheat flour according to GB/T 20188-2006.
(3) Analysis and testing of GB 5009.33-2010 for food contaminantsNitric AcidSalt &Nitric AcidSalt content
(4) Analyze and test the anion and cation content in the 2010 edition of the Chinese Pharmacopoeia.
(5) Analyze and test the chloride and sulfate content in concrete admixtures according to GB/T 8076-2008.
(6) Analyze and test the halogen ions F-, Cl-, Br-, and I- in the ROHS directive's halogen-free testing standard.
(7) Analyze and test the anions in the graphite anode materials of lithium-ion batteries according to GB/T 24533-2009.
(8) Analyze and test F-, Cl-, PO43-, NO2-, NO3-, SO42- in industrial cooling circulating water and boiler water according to GB/T 14642-93.
(9) Analyze and detect seven conventional anions and disinfection by-products in drinking water in EPA: F-, Cl-, NO2-, PO43-, Br-, NO3-, SO42-, ClO2-, BrO3-, ClO3-.
(10) Analyze and test the inorganic anions and cations, as well as disinfection by-products such as bromine, hypochlorite, chlorate, and bromate, according to the GB/T 5750-2006 "Methods for Examination of Drinking Water Standards."
2. Cation Analysis and Detection
(1) Analyze and test for routine cations: Li+, Na+, NH4+, K+, Mg2+, Ca2+, and others.
(2) Analyze and test the content of natural betaine in feed additives according to GB/T 21515-2008.
(3) Analyze and test the content of choline chloride in the pre-mixed material according to GB/T 17481-2008.
(4) Analyze and test organic amines (primary, secondary, tertiary, quaternary ammonium salts, etc.), cadaverine, putrescine, histamine, spermidine, etc.
(5) Analyze and detect other metal ions: Sr2+, Ba2+, Zn2+, Fe2+, Mn2+, Ni2+, Cu2+, Co2+, etc.
